Как скачать сайт с помощью терминала в Linux и macOS

Заметки на полях

В #linux все просто. Открываем терминал и используем wget со следующими параметрами:

wget -r -k -l 7 -p -E -nc https://ссылка-на-сайт

Если у вас macOS, то wget по умолчанию не установлен. Это решается следующим образом.

  • Скачиваем дистрибутив wget отсюда https://ftp.gnu.org/gnu/wget/
  • Открываем терминал и все дальнейшие действия производим в нем.
  • Переходим в папку со скаченным архивом wget. Вводим в терминале команду, предварительно заменив wget-1.19.tar.xz на имя вашего архива:

tar -xvzf wget-1.19.tar.xz

4. Переходим в распакованную папку — в моем случае wget-1.19

5. Вводим следующие команды для установки wget

./configure --with-ssl=openssl makesudo make install

6. Проверяем, что всё установилось и работает следующей командой:

wget --help

7. Скачиваем сайт с помощью wget со следующими параметрами:

wget -r -k -l 7 -p -E -nc https://ссылка-на-сайт

Если хочешь найти ответы на другие вопросы, переходи в наш профиль

11
4 комментария

Круто. А как скачать сразу весь интернет?

1
Ответить

wget -r -k -l 7 -p -E -nc https://*.*

1
Ответить